    I'm still none the wiser regarding 'no spend diary' and 'high spend diary'...

    Not sure HSD is actually one. I've never seen it.

    NSD (No Spend Diary) is basically a challenge where users aim to spend no money during the day. So no buying coffee from starbucks, snacks from Tesco. It's usually for the DFW (debt free wannabes), obviously open to everyone though, that are trying to reduce their outgoings.
